flag U.S. aid cuts weaken Peru’s Amazon anti-drug efforts, sustaining coca farming and cocaine production.

flag In Peru’s Amazon, coca cultivation and cocaine production persist despite U.S. efforts to combat drug trafficking, as cuts to foreign aid programs undermine anti-narcotics initiatives. flag Reduced funding for alternative livelihoods, crop eradication, and rural development weakens long-term progress, leaving communities trapped in poverty and violence. flag While the Trump administration emphasizes border enforcement, the lack of sustained support for source-country programs threatens the effectiveness of broader anti-drug strategies.
